The Bailbrook Lodge is a Georgian grade II listed country house built in 1811 which has been sympathetically restored, retaining the original features. Since being acquired by the present owners in 2004 all rooms have been redecorated and refurbished.
It is excellently situated 1½ miles from the city centre – 7 minutes drive. It is a delightful, peaceful and relaxed location with lovely lawns and gardens. There are 14 bedrooms (5 with four posters) – all with en-suite bathrooms or showers, satellite TV, complimentary coffee and tea making facilities, biscuits and mineral water. Complimentary cotton slippers are provided in all bedrooms plus the use of bathrobes for guests in the four poster bedrooms.
Dinner can be reserved at our Grill Restaurant at The Royal Hotel in the centre of Bath. The Royal is also ideal for a light lunch, bar meal or a relaxing drink. Please see our website (www.royalhotelbath.co.uk) for menu details. Alternatively we can recommend other restaurants close by.
The Guest House is totally non-smoking.
There is a small meeting room (8 persons). Guests have free access to the internet.
FREE car parking on site.
